Types of CNC Lathe Work Aluminum Bushings

Understanding the various types of CNC lathe work aluminum bushings can guide you in making informed choices for specific applications. Here are the primary types:

  • Standard Bushings: Designed for general applications, standard bushings offer a balance of performance and affordability, ideal for basic components.
  • Self-Lubricating Bushings: Often used in high-friction environments, these bushings are engineered to minimize wear and enhance longevity, making them perfect for machinery that requires constant motion.
  • Precision Bushings: Manufactured for demanding tolerance levels, precision bushings are critical in applications where accuracy is paramount, often seen in aerospace and automotive industries.
  • Carry-Bushings: Commonly used for conveyor systems, these bushings ensure smooth operation of moving parts, applying a robust design to handle heavy loads.

Applications of CNC Lathe Work Aluminum Bushings

CNC lathe work aluminum bushings are pivotal in numerous fields, showcasing their adaptability and functionality. Here are some key applications:

  • Automotive Industry: These bushings are essential in vehicles for reducing friction between moving parts, enhancing performance and extending lifespan.
  • Aerospace Engineering: Lightweight yet strong, they contribute significantly to reducing overall weight, which is crucial in aerospace applications.
  • Industrial Machinery: In robotics and automation, aluminum bushings facilitate smooth movements and operational efficiency, promoting productivity.
  • Manufacturing Equipment: Important in various tools and machinery, they ensure efficient power transfer, essential for optimal functioning.

Advantages of Using CNC Lathe Work Aluminum Bushings

Selecting CNC lathe work aluminum bushings offers multiple advantages that are hard to overlook:

  • Weight Efficiency: Aluminum offers a lower density than many metals, providing another advantage in weight-sensitive applications.
  • Corrosion Resistance: Aluminum naturally forms a protective oxide layer, which helps to prolong the life of the bushings and maintain their integrity in harsh environments.
  • Cost-Effectiveness: Though precision-engineered, CNC machining allows for rapid production and lower costs compared to traditional manufacturing methods.
  • Heat Dissipation: Excellent thermal conductivity aids in dissipating heat, making these bushings suitable for high-temperature applications.
